Redefining Jewellery standards...Khaleej times

TESSORI, Pakistan's largest  exporter of fine quality  branded gold jewellery is committed  to provide its customers most authentic precious  stones, gemstones and silver conforming to international standards," says its Chairman Akhtar Khan.

      "We are striving hard to redefine Pakistan's jewellery standards by introducing the concept of branded jewellery around the world and gratefully we have been successfull in our endeavours.

        Akhtar Khan observed that past six years, Pakistan has performed wonders in the socio-economic sector. The country's future looks promising with the export led growth of economy. Praising the export policy of the government, he said that the jewellery business for the very first time had been recognised  as an industry. "This will help exports to increase manifolds," he said.

        He praised Tariq Ikram, Chairman Export Promotion Bureau and Secretary Commerce, Tasneem Noorani for taking keen interest and extending full support to jewellers in removing the problems faced by them.

       He further stated that government had directed State Bank of Pakistan to formulate a policy to extend loan facilities to the jewellers so that gold exports could be accelerated.

      "Government's incentives to exporters and ideas for export promotion of jewellery  are essential to face competition in world market," he stressed.

        Khan said that the Export Promotion Bureau should promote  and project Pakistan-made jewellery, and take serious initiative to fund some of major international exhibitions, particularly in the USA, UK, Italy and Spain the largest buyers of finished jewellery. Khaleej Times 14th august special.
